CASE STUDY: How a Simple Overtime Analysis Saved 25% in Just Two Months

Empowering managers to reduce costs and increase visibility

The Situation
A growing organization was experiencing rising overtime costs across 11 departments.  Despite strong leadership, managers lacked a structured way to analyze or explain the increase.  Without visibility into the trends, the problem persisted.

The Approach
With over 25 years of experience leading teams through operational challenges, the founder suggested a targeted overtime analysis. The goal was to turn insight into action — not through blame, but through support.

The initiative included:

  • Training for 20 managers, supervisors, and department heads
  • Simple documentation and real-time reporting tools
  • One-on-one support for implementation and troubleshooting
  • A combined effort that invited participation and ownership

The Turning Point
As managers began to see their own data clearly, small but meaningful changes took shape. Scheduling shifts were adjusted. Weekend carryovers were evaluated. Teams worked more efficiently, with leaders taking the lead to drive their own solutions.

The Results

  • Overtime costs dropped by 25 percent in eight weeks
  • Managers became active participants in cost control
  • Leadership gained valuable data for forecasting and resourcing
  • The process became a model for future internal initiatives

The Takeaway
When you equip people with the right tools and trust, results follow. This case study reflects how experience, collaboration, and clear data can spark meaningful change from the inside out.
